Transaction 34a1abfcef50e12ac7388f2945c1556caf6b2409ad60e596ba9e64834111094d
1 Input
2 Outputs
- 34a1abfcef50e12ac7388f2945c1556caf6b2409ad60e596ba9e64834111094d:0
- 34a1abfcef50e12ac7388f2945c1556caf6b2409ad60e596ba9e64834111094d:1
value 13391040
address 1NMhCA2eZy1zMUFzYykDaZJtz2V86R63V4
value 10000000
address 38adLCB33wXt2LEDSdSfVTQJLdczsJ58pz